Phenylthiocarbamide (PTC) Perception in Patients with Schizophrenia and First-Degree Family Members: Relationship to Clinical Symptomatology and Psychophysical Olfactory Performance
The inability to taste phenylthiocarbamide (PTC; “taste-blindness”) has been associated with a number of medical and neurological illnesses not typically related to taste.
